Writers’ festival pens in new programmer

THE 30th anniversary of the Mildura Writers’ Festival will be marked next year with the introduction of a new festival programmer. Originating in the woolshed of the Mildura Station Homestead in March 1995, the festival has attracted a number of major authors including Christos Tsiolkas, Jelena Dokic and David Malouf.
